MMPCX Mutual Fund Overview

MMPCX Mutual Fund (NYLI WMC Value Fund Class C) is managed by New York Life Investment Management LLC with $20.4M in net assets. MMPCX expense ratio is 1.98%, holding 65 positions across sectors including Unknown, Information Technology. Inception date: 1999-06-09.

MMPCX performance shows a YTD return of 6.45%. The 1-year return is 16.37% and the 5-year return is 17.88%. MMPCX dividend yield stands at 10.02%, paid annually.
